Cesaro Not Being Punished for Randy Orton vs. John Cena Comments

As previously reported, WWE Superstar Cesaro made comments in an earlier interview where he said, “I mean I’m sick of seeing John Cena against Randy Orton for the 500th time.” There was speculation online that Cesaro was being punished for those remarks. However, a report from Rajah.com says this is not the case.
According to the report, a WWE source claimed that Cesaro is not being punished for what he said in the Liverpool Echo interview. The feeling backstage in the WWE is that Cesaro’s remark in the interview was taken out of context, so he is not in the proverbial “doghouse.” Cesaro apparently did not receive any heat from management for what he said.

Why Did WWE Split Up Cesaro and Paul Heyman?

WWE still has plans to capitalize on the Cesaro and Paul Heyman relationship, despite the two having gone their separate ways on WWE programming. According to the report, WWE is still discussing a match between Brock Lesnar and Cesaro, and the "amicable split" mentioned on WWE Raw is the beginning of a build to something bigger. 

WWE split up Cesaro and Heyman because Lesnar was returning and WWE wanted to have Heyman fully involved in Lesnar's return and his upcoming WWE World Heavyweight Championship match.

Roman Reigns' Push Reportedly Interfering With Cesaro's

The decision to keep Cesaro a heel and cool off on him a bit has been somewhat of an intentional decision. While Cesaro was planned to get a major babyface push late in the summer, it was decided that it would be best to focus on Roman Reigns primarily in order to establish him as a main eventer.

There is still a plan to turn Cesaro face and push him, though it is said to be a "when we need it" situation, after Reigns is fully established and they're looking for another rising star.

WWE News: Cesaro suffered an eye injury

WWE wrestler Cesaro suffered an eye injury during his Raw match with Kofi Kingston. ""We did some specialized testing and staining of the eye which showed he did have a scratch on the right side of the eye, which is called the sclera and not on the cornea, which is the clear part of the eye," WWE physician Chris Amann told WWE.com.

Details on Original Plans to Have Cesaro Win the Intercontinental Title

The Wrestling Observer reports that there was a plan in place for Cesaro to win the WWE Intercontinental title from Bad News Barrett at one point. However, WWE switched programs for Cesaro as he is now going against Sheamus for the United States title. WWE officials reportedly believed that it would hurt Cesaro to go after the Intercontinental belt and felt that Sheamus was a more viable opponent for Cesaro. There is no word on if this will affect the outcome of Cesaro's match with Sheamus on Sunday at Payback.
